#BF9136 Color
#BF9136 is rgb(191, 145, 54) in RGB, hsl(40, 56%, 48%) in HSL, and about cmyk(0%, 24%, 72%, 25%) in CMYK. It has no registered color name of its own — the closest is Satin Sheen Gold (#CBA135), clearly related but distinguishable side by side at ΔE 8.63. Black text is the more readable choice on this background.

#BF9136 Channel Values
How #BF9136 breaks down in each color model. Hue is measured in degrees around the color wheel; saturation, lightness, and the CMYK inks are percentages.
| Model | Channels | Notes |
|---|---|---|
| RGB | R 191 · G 145 · B 54 | 8-bit channels as sent to the display |
| HSL | H 40° · S 56% · L 48% | Easiest model for building lighter and darker variants |
| HSV | H 40° · S 72% · V 75% | Matches the picker in most design tools |
| CMYK | C 0% · M 24% · Y 72% · K 25% | Approximate ink mix; confirm with an ICC profile before printing |
| Luminance | 2.87:1 vs white · 7.32:1 vs black | WCAG 2.2 relative-luminance contrast ratios |
Text Contrast & Accessibility
WCAG 2.2 contrast ratios for text on a #BF9136 background. AA requires 4.5:1 for normal text and 3:1 for large text; AAA requires 7:1. Contrast is one check, not a full accessibility review.

#BF9136 Frequently Asked Questions
What color is #BF9136?
#BF9136 is a mid-tone yellow — rgb(191, 145, 54) in RGB and hsl(40, 56%, 48%) in HSL. It carries no registered color name of its own; the closest named color is Satin Sheen Gold (#CBA135), which is clearly related but distinguishable side by side at a CIE76 distance of 8.63.
What is the RGB value of #BF9136?
#BF9136 is rgb(191, 145, 54) — red 191, green 145, and blue 54 on the 0-255 scale.
What is the CMYK value of #BF9136?
#BF9136 converts to approximately cmyk(0%, 24%, 72%, 25%). CMYK output is a mathematical approximation for planning; confirm production print colors with your printer and ICC profile.
Should text on #BF9136 be black or white?
Black text is the more readable choice. #BF9136 scores 2.87:1 against white and 7.32:1 against black, and WCAG 2.2 asks for at least 4.5:1 for normal body text.
Can I write #BF9136 as a CSS color keyword?
No. #BF9136 is not one of the CSS color keywords, so it has to be written as a hex, rgb() or hsl() value. The closest keyword is darkgoldenrod (#B8860B) at a CIE76 distance of 10.51, which is visibly different.
